فهرست منبع

Merge branch 'master' of http://git.liuniu946.com/lhl/myc

lhl 3 سال پیش
والد
کامیت
2cdfa3df96
1فایلهای تغییر یافته به همراه12 افزوده شده و 10 حذف شده
  1. 12 10
      pages/received/index.vue

+ 12 - 10
pages/received/index.vue

@@ -136,7 +136,8 @@ export default {
 	data() {
 		return {
 			showPayType: 0,
-			payType: 0,//付款码type 0-余额  1-消费券  2-积分
+			payType: 0,//付款码type 0-余额  1-消费券  2-积分
+			payTypeShow:0,//付款码type 0-余额  1-消费券  2-积分
 			url: '',
 			uid: '',
 			qrsize: 80, // 二维码大小
@@ -427,8 +428,11 @@ export default {
 			this.weichatObj.scanQRCode({
 				needResult: 1, // 默认为0,扫描结果由微信处理,1则直接返回扫描结果,
 				scanType: ['qrCode', 'barCode'], // 可以指定扫二维码还是一维码,默认二者都有
-				success: function(res) {
-					obj.code = res.resultStr;
+				success: function(res) {
+					let i = res.resultStr.split(",");
+					obj.code = i[0];
+					obj.payTypeShow = i[1]*1
+					
 					obj.$refs.popup1.open();
 				}
 			});
@@ -437,12 +441,9 @@ export default {
 			uni.scanCode({
 				onlyFromCamera: true,
 				success: function(e) {
-					// let result = JSON.parse(e.result);
-					// uni.showModal({
-					// 	title: '扫描二维码',
-					// 	content: e.result
-					// });
-					obj.code = e.result;
+					let i = e.result.split(",");
+					obj.code = i[0];
+					obj.payTypeShow = i[1]*1
 					obj.$refs.popup1.open();
 				}
 			});
@@ -457,7 +458,8 @@ export default {
 			})
 				.then(e => {
 					this.val = e.data.code;
-					
+					let code = "," + this.payType
+					this.val += code
 					console.log(e);
 				})
 				.catch(e => {